Nutrition & ingredients
Ingredients
serves 4- 1/2 Tablespoon olive oil
- 1 cup chopped onion
- 3 cloves minced garlic
- 1 1/2 Tablespoons apple cider vinegar (divided)
- 1 teaspoon dried basil (or 1/4 cup fresh basil)
- 1 bay leaf
- 1/4 teaspoon sea salt + more (to taste)
- 1/4 ground pepper + more (to taste)
- 4 cups low sodium vegetable stock
- 1 28 oz canned whole peeled tomatoes (broken up with your hands)
- 1/2 head green or savoy cabbage
- 1/2 teaspoon sriracha (or more depending on how spicy you like things)
- 1 1/3 cup cooked green or brown lentils*
- 1 teaspoon white miso paste*
